On the 8th, offshore of the Senkaku Islands in Okinawa Prefecture, four ships of the Chinese Coast Guard invaded Japan's territorial waters for approximately one and a half hours. I continue.

According to the Coast Guard Headquarters, four ships of the Chinese Coast Guard invaded Japan's territorial waters one after another at 10 am on the 8th off the coast of Uoturi Island in the Senkaku Islands.

The four ships sailed in the territorial waters for about an hour and a half and then left the territorial waters.

The four ships are currently navigating through the connecting water area just outside the territorial waters of approximately 24 to 29 kilometers west-southwest of Uotsuri Island at 0:10 pm, so the Coast Guard Headquarters will not enter the territorial waters again. Continue to warn and monitor.

This is the 29th time since the 26th of last month that the China Coast Guard ship invaded the territorial waters off the Senkaku Islands.
